tortuous colon is kind of a scary way of saying that someone's colon is longer, redunant and more twisted than normal. as far as it causing pain, most people don't even know they have it--it's genetic, can cause IBS with constipation especially, and made worse by scar tissue or adhesions (and women have awful colons because of pregnancy and c-sections).... it usually does not require treatment unless it is causing a problem.

as far as with colonoscopy, it can be incredibly difficult to get around their colon and incredibly painful for the patient because it requires more pressure to prevent looping of the scope.

not sure about tx for pain, tho. i've never actually heard of someone being in pain from just having a tortuous colon unless they are impacted.

I have a tortuous colon. It is not painful unless my colon is full and dilated, which can happen easily when not treated, or there is a rectal tear. Normal laxatives that I've tried have little effect on me (except mag citrate does help, and I don't want to drink that routinely). However, MiraLAX is the greatest thing on earth that I've found and has "cured" me. The most annoying and painful thing is the chronic constipation, which is only compounded in annoyance by the misguided advice to simply "eat more fiber and drink more water and do more exercise." This advice is pretty meaningless without some extra help for a colon that is longer and loopier than the average bear.
